Renitent

Renitent \Re*ni"tent\ (-tent), a. [L. renitens, -entis, p. pr. of renit to strive or struggle against, resist; pref. re- re- + niti to struggle or strive: cf. F. r['e]nitent.]

  1. Resisting pressure or the effect of it; acting against impulse by elastic force. ``[Muscles] soft and yet renitent.''
    --Ray.

  2. Persistently opposed.

renitent

a. 1 resistant to physical pressure; unyielding 2 resistant to compulsion; recalcitrant
